The brief

The purpose of this contract is to consolidate the existing supply of telematics by two suppliers into a contract for the provision of both tracker and camera equipment by one sole supplier.

We currently operate 326 vehicles/plant items:  Small cars - 49  Medium cars - 7  Large cars - 3  People carriers - 8  Standard minibuses -14  Accessible minibuses - 38  Vans - 77  Vans over 3.5t - 0  Land Rovers - 4  Pick-ups - 8  Mobile libraries - 3  HGV's - 28  Plant / Specialist items - 87 (including 35 mowing machines, 10 sweepers and other items of small plant) This fleet is made up of both leased vehicles and vehicles which are owned by the Council.

Vehicle which are leased have a variety of lease hire periods which will need to be accommodated within this contract.

These vehicles will require either: • Trackers only • Cameras and Trackers • No cameras or trackers initially but possibly at a later date as part of a roll-out programme The fitting of tracker and camera equipment will be authorised and co-ordinated by the Fleet Operatons Team.

Where possible we will arrange for multiple vehicles to be available at one agreed location for the work to be carried out.

During the life of the contract, there will be a requirement to add trackers and / or cameras to new vehicles.

Trackers / cameras from vehicles being returned at end of lease must be removed prior to the vehicles being sent back.

New vehicles will require trackers and / or cameras fitting.

All trackers and cameras must be removed from vehicles at the end of this contract period regardless of how long they have been fitted to a vehicle.

The contract period is 4 years plus an option to extend 1+ 1 years.

The contract period applies to the overall calling off of equipment and not the contract period per camera and tracker.
